Skill of the Redmanes, who fought alongside the General Radahn.
Somersault forwards, striking foes with armament. 

Lion's Claw is a Skill in Elden Ring. Lion's Claw is a skill found on the Claymore which allows players to somersault towards enemies while dealing damage.

                                      This page really needs details on damage scaling, and timing.

                                      There is a very short (fraction of a second) point after activating where you can be stance broken, and waste the FP, but it's short, it's only a problem if you face a multi ranged projectile enemy.

                                      The "hyper armor" makes you virtually invulnerable (in poise) when the animation starts afterwords. You are still vulnerable to damage and can easily die, you may even take bonus damage but I can't say for certain.

                                      From my own testing (claymore, and greatsword), it does comparable damage (but less stance breaking) to a fully charged R2.

                                      If you buff your sword with fire/lightning/etc, all that seems to stack, and 2 handed gives the same boost as your normal attacks.

                                      The claw talisman does not affect it, even though it looks like a jump.

                                                              • Did some research on the type of damage this Weapon Art would do. Although the Description says, "Somersault forwards, striking foes with armament," it is actually going deal the same type of damage as the weapon you are using. Examples:
                                                                -Zweihander and Greatsword will deal "Standard" damage.
                                                                -Large Club and Great Mace will deal "Strike" damage.
                                                                -Pickaxe and Rusted Anchor will deal "Pierce" damage.
                                                                -Uchigatana and Nagakiba will deal "Slash" damage.

                                                                I referenced this from an ER - Motion Value spreadsheet where it also says that this attack has a Motion Value of 240; For comparison, the Colossal Sword Crouch "Poke" has an MV of 107. With the right weapon setup, this Ash of War should deal some absolutely ludicrous damage. A funny example is that those "Pierce" weapons, such as the Pickaxe or Rusted Anchor, will deal absurd damage on top of Counter Attacks and a Spear Talisman.
